With the help of such messages, the enemy is trying to divert the attention of Ukrainians from the missile attack on the energy system.
The enemy is spreading false information that Kyiv is allegedly exporting electricity to EU countries amid blackouts in Ukraine. This was announced on November 20 by the Center for Counteracting Disinformation under the National Security and Defense Council.
It was noted that with the help of such messages, the Russian Federation is trying to deceive the Ukrainians and divert public attention from the only cause of the situation – a missile attack on the country’s energy system.
“The fact that the disseminated information is fake is confirmed by the following facts: the export of electricity from Ukraine stopped on October 11, 2022 by the decision of the Ministry of Energy, immediately after the first attack in the energy system; the cessation of exports was confirmed by the results of the auctions for access to the bandwidth of interstate networks, which are on the electronic auction platform Ukrainergo“, – emphasis on CPD.
The Center added that all available Ukrainian generation capacities are now operating only for the needs of Ukrainian consumers.
Earlier it was reported that Ukraine made a second test supply of electricity from Europe.
At the moment, the import of electricity is not of a commercial nature, but is carried out to check the ability to receive electricity from Slovakia in case of unforeseen circumstances, ECU said.
Recall that on November 15, the Russian Federation launched a massive missile attack on the territory of Ukraine, as a result of which energy infrastructure facilities were seriously damaged.
